Choosing the Best Deck Cleaner for Your Ipe Wood

Ipe wood is a beautiful and durable choice for decks. It’s strong and looks great. But like any wood, it needs care to stay that way. A good deck cleaner keeps your Ipe looking its best. This guide will help you find the right one.

What to Look For: Key Features of Ipe Deck Cleaners

When you shop for an Ipe deck cleaner, keep these important features in mind:

  • Ipe-Specific Formulas: Some cleaners are made just for hardwoods like Ipe. These are often the best choice. They understand Ipe’s unique needs.
  • Gentle Yet Effective Cleaning: You want a cleaner that removes dirt, grime, and mildew. It should do this without harming the wood. Strong chemicals can damage Ipe.
  • Restores Natural Color: Over time, Ipe can turn gray. A good cleaner helps bring back its rich, natural color.
  • Easy to Use: Look for cleaners that are simple to apply and rinse off. You don’t want a complicated process.
  • Environmentally Friendly Options: Many people prefer cleaners that are safe for the environment. Look for biodegradable or low-VOC (volatile organic compound) formulas.

Understanding the Ingredients: What’s Inside Matters

The ingredients in a deck cleaner are very important.

  • Oxygen Bleach (Sodium Percarbonate): This is a common and effective ingredient. It lifts dirt and brightens wood. It’s safer than chlorine bleach.
  • Surfactants: These help lift and remove dirt and oil. They make the cleaner work better.
  • Citric Acid: This can help remove rust stains and brighten wood.
  • Avoid Harsh Chemicals: Steer clear of cleaners with strong acids or chlorine bleach. These can etch or damage your Ipe.

Quality Matters: Factors That Make a Difference

Some things make a deck cleaner work better, while others can make it less effective.

  • Factors That Improve Quality:
    • pH Balance: A cleaner with a neutral or slightly alkaline pH is usually best for Ipe.
    • Concentration: Concentrated cleaners can be more powerful. You can often dilute them to your needs.
    • Reputable Brands: Brands known for outdoor wood care often make better products.
  • Factors That Reduce Quality:
    • Harsh Solvents: These can strip away the natural oils in Ipe.
    • High Acidity: Strong acids can weaken the wood fibers.
    • Old or Stored Improperly: Like any product, cleaners can lose their effectiveness if they are old or not stored correctly.

Making It Work for You: User Experience and Use Cases

How you use the cleaner and what you need it for matters a lot.

  • Application: Most Ipe deck cleaners are applied with a brush or a garden sprayer. You let them sit for a bit, then scrub and rinse.
  • Rinsing: Thorough rinsing is key. You want to remove all the cleaner.
  • Frequency: You might need to clean your deck once or twice a year. It depends on your climate and how much your deck is used.
  • Use Cases:
    • Routine Cleaning: To remove everyday dirt, pollen, and dust.
    • Restoring Faded Wood: To bring back the rich color of grayed Ipe.
    • Removing Mildew and Algae: To tackle stubborn growth.
    • Preparing for Sealing: Cleaning is the first step before applying a protective sealer.

Frequently Asked Questions About Ipe Deck Cleaners

Q: What is the best way to clean Ipe wood?

A: The best way is to use a cleaner made for hardwoods like Ipe. You apply it, let it sit, scrub gently, and then rinse thoroughly.

Q: Can I use a regular deck cleaner on my Ipe deck?

A: It’s better to use a cleaner specifically for Ipe or hardwoods. Regular cleaners might be too harsh.

Q: How often should I clean my Ipe deck?

A: Clean your deck once or twice a year, or when it looks dirty or faded.

Q: Will deck cleaner damage my Ipe wood?

A: If you use a cleaner made for Ipe and follow the instructions, it shouldn’t damage the wood. Harsh chemicals can cause damage.

Q: What if my Ipe deck is gray? Can a cleaner fix that?

A: Yes, many Ipe deck cleaners are designed to restore the natural color of faded wood.

Q: Do I need to seal my Ipe deck after cleaning?

A: It’s a good idea to seal your deck after cleaning and drying. Sealing protects the wood from the elements.

Q: Are there natural or eco-friendly options for Ipe deck cleaners?

A: Yes, look for cleaners with ingredients like oxygen bleach and avoid harsh chemicals. Many brands offer eco-friendly choices.

Q: How long does it take to clean an Ipe deck?

A: The time varies, but it usually takes a few hours for a standard-sized deck, including drying time.

Q: Can I use a pressure washer on my Ipe deck?

A: Use a pressure washer with extreme caution. Keep the pressure low and the nozzle far from the wood. It’s often safer to scrub by hand.
